Company Description

Wilcox Financial Group, LLC is a financial planning and wealth management firm that specializes in serving women and women-owned businesses. The firm focuses on comprehensive financial planning, including investment management, retirement planning, insurance strategies, tax-efficient planning, legacy design, and business succession planning. Wilcox Financial Group is committed to guiding clients through unique financial journeys such as entrepreneurship, caregiving, life transitions, and wealth transfer.

The team provides clear education, proactive strategies, and integrated planning that align personal and business finances with long‑term goals. Their relationship-first approach creates a supportive environment where clients feel informed, empowered, and in control of their financial future.

Role Description

This is a full‑time, on‑site Financial Advisor role based in Buffalo, NY. The Financial Advisor will provide personalized financial planning and advisory services to clients, with a strong focus on the needs and goals of women and women‑owned businesses. Day‑to‑day responsibilities include assessing client financial situations, developing comprehensive financial plans, recommending investment and retirement strategies, and helping clients understand insurance and tax‑efficient planning options.

The role involves ongoing portfolio review, monitoring progress toward client goals, and adjusting strategies as needed. The Financial Advisor will also collaborate on business succession planning, facilitate client education sessions, and maintain strong, trust‑based relationships through regular meetings and clear communication.

Qualifications
  • Candidates should possess strong skills in Financial Planning and Financial Advisory to design and communicate holistic strategies tailored to individual client goals.
  • Candidates should possess solid Finance and Investments skills to analyze portfolios, manage risk, and recommend appropriate investment solutions.
  • Candidates should possess expertise in Retirement Planning to help clients prepare for long‑term financial security and transition planning.
  • Relevant professional certifications (e.g., CFP®, CFA, ChFC) or progress toward these designations are highly beneficial.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Economics, Business, or a related field, or equivalent professional experience.
  • Strong communication, interpersonal, and client relationship skills, with the ability to explain complex concepts in clear, accessible language.
  • High ethical standards, attention to detail, and a commitment to client‑centered, fiduciary‑focused advice.
  • Experience working with women clients and/or women‑owned businesses, and an interest in supporting financial independence and generational wealth.
